    From my shelter I can see the rain coming down in heavy sheets.
     
    The clouds overhead have dulled the sun, but it is barely midmorning and already the day has been ruined. I had plans to make it all the way to the sea today, but had woken to the sound of heavy thunder instead. Mother and Twin were still sleeping, and sneaking away had been easy enough. I’d only made it a half mile before the rain started, and rather than walk in the cold and the wet, I’d decided to stop and wait for it to end.
     
    It’s been an hour, which is basically a whole year, and still the rain is falling down.
     
    I’d pressed myself below a rocky overhang, one of the many flat boulders of Sylva. This one had a bit of a lip on it, too large for a six-month-old filly to shelter under, but plenty of space for a young puppy. I’m just as pale in this form as I am as a horse, though there is no shock of dark hair on my head anymore, only a pair of floppy silken ears.
     
    My nose is much sharper, as is my hearing and eyesight, which is utterly useless when there is nothing to see. All the animals of the woods are hiding from the chilly autumn rain just like I am. With a quiet sigh, I lay my head on my outstretched forelegs and doze off.
